644.64.00 UlmaceaeEnglish: Elm family.
Botany: 8 genera: Genera: Ampelocera, Chaetachme, Chaetacme, Hemiptelea, Holoptelea, Phyllostylon, Planera, Ulmus, Zelkova.
DD: Carbon, Fluor.
TaxonomyUlmaceae is the first diverging lineage of the Rosales in the Apg3 classification.
In the Plant theory Ulmaceae in Subphase 4. Ulmaceae are mostly trees.
